Public Company Management Corporation Announces Pending Name Change


LAS VEGAS, Nev., Oct. 29, 2004 (PRIMEZONE) -- Public Company Management Corporation (PCMC), a d/b/a of MyOffiz, Inc. (OTCBB:MYFZ), in a PRE 14C filed on 10/13/04, reported that the Company's majority stockholder has agreed to provide written consent for the following purposes:


  1. To approve an amendment to the Company's Articles of
     Incorporation to change the Company's name to Public
     Company Management Corporation.

  2. To approve an amendment to the Company's Articles of
     Incorporation to increase the authorized shares to
     50,000,000 shares of Common Stock, par value of $.001
     per share, (the "Common Stock") and to reauthorize 5,000,000
     shares of Preferred Stock with a par value of $.001 per share
    of Preferred Stock (the "Preferred Stock").

The new name will reflect the shift in business focus announced on 10/13/04. The Company now provides four distinct but complementary service offerings to small businesses considering going public or that are already publicly traded. A full description of these services can be found at www.PublicCompanyManagement.com/services.

The newly authorized stock will allow the company to raise capital to expand operational capacity and implement its new marketing plan, which includes highly targeted campaigns for each of its four service areas as well as strategic positioning of the new brands.
